FEATURES
Low Turn-on Voltage
Fast Switching
PN Junction Guard Ring for Transient and
ESD Protection
MECHANICAL DATA
Case SOT-346/SC-59 Molded Plastic
Terminals Solderable per MIL-STD-202, Method 208
Polarity See Diagrams Below
Weight 0.008gram (approx)
Mounting Position Any
